Ecosyste.ms: Awesome
An open API service indexing awesome lists of open source software.
https://github.com/system76/keyboard-firmware-flasher
temp internal tool
https://github.com/system76/keyboard-firmware-flasher
Last synced: about 2 months ago
JSON representation
temp internal tool
- Host: GitHub
- URL: https://github.com/system76/keyboard-firmware-flasher
- Owner: system76
- Created: 2022-11-09T02:25:45.000Z (about 2 years ago)
- Default Branch: main
- Last Pushed: 2022-12-08T21:29:04.000Z (about 2 years ago)
- Last Synced: 2023-08-03T10:10:09.548Z (over 1 year ago)
- Language: Shell
- Size: 3.91 KB
- Stars: 0
- Watchers: 6
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: README.md
Awesome Lists containing this project
README
## Install
1) `sudo ./install.sh` from within this directory
2) Add `Keyboard Firmware Flasher` to the dock.
**NOTE:**The first run of this program will likely require admin privledges to install dependences, but following runs will not. Please make sure one keyboard has been sucessfully flashed before handing off to production.This is a temporary (famous last words) solution for production to be able to flash any launch firmware on any launch.
Currently this is just a basic script that uses [gum](https://github.com/charmbracelet/gum) to simplify the process. Though this should eventually be added into the [keyboard-configurator](https://github.com/pop-os/keyboard-configurator/).
This script will "auto update" itself. It pulls from the main branch before running.